Ireland's performance was marred by a series of handling errors and poor discipline, allowing New Zealand to capitalize and secure a crucial victory in their transitional period.
Despite showing early promise, Ireland’s lack of cohesion and rhythm was evident as the game unfolded, ultimately unable to meet the expectations set by previous encounters.
The encounter was characterized by intense physicality, with both teams displaying their rugged capabilities, but it was the All Blacks' sharper execution that led them to triumph.
This loss marks a significant moment for Andy Farrell as he must now refocus his squad ahead of the impending challenge posed by Argentina.
